Hi, first time on the forums. Looking through FGU to decide if I should buy the ultimate license.

I was testing the races by trying to recreate the triton race, and I got everything to work except the ability score increase.

Here is what i've tried (all failed to add):

Name field: Ability Score Increase
Text field: Your Strength, Constitution, and Charisma scores each increase by 1.

Name field: Ability Score Increase
Text field: Your Strength score increases by 2, and your Charisma score increases by 1.
^ note: copied both from D&D beyond verbatim

Can someone tell me what I'm doing wrong? All help i find is about using existing races, or tell me what I'm doing is correct.

Zacchaeus
December 25th, 2020, 18:16
The second one should certainly work (and I just tested it and it does). The first one needs to be "Your Strength score increases by 1, and your Constitutions score increases by 1, and your Charisma score increases by 1".

What language do I use if I want to reduce an ability by 2? I am making a custom race and my increases work, but I have tried the language
"decreased" and "reduced" unsuccessfully.
(Your Intelligence and Wisdom scores increase by 2, and your Charisma score is reduced by 2.)

**disregard, I found a workaround, by creating separate "Ability Score Increase" traits, and that seemed to work. Thanks. **
